Feature Request - Dimension / Hole callout customisable fit

WRegnaudWRegnaud Member Posts: 5 PRO

I find that the ISO fit are limited to a narrow choice. Especially for Holes where only H tolerance are available. I would prefer there was the integral ISO fits available to choose from all the way from A to ZC for both shafts and holes and IT 1 through 18.

    I completely agree!
    It is annoying and restrictive that we can't use the fits to place an interference fit in a bore where a bearing will sit.
    And why is h8 for shafts not there when h7 and h9 are? And how about h10, which is the standard OD tolerance for DIN 5480 splines?
    We should be able to choose any of the standardised ISO fits for both bores and shafts.
